Barchester Healthcare is seeking a Registered Nurse (RMN) to join their independent mental health hospital in Hull and East Yorkshire. In this role, you will work within a multi-disciplinary team, delivering high-quality care to patients with complex behaviours.
The ideal candidate will have current NMC registration and a deep understanding of clinical practices and CQC requirements.
Barchester offers a competitive rewards package, including free learning and development, holiday discounts, and a profit share scheme.
